GLOBAL RENEWABLES LOCAL TOUCH.
Global Renewables Group provides integrated solutions using cutting-edge technologies, global leadership, problem-solving, and value creation for or partners and clients across industries and around the world. We work as part of a team that tells you what you need to know, not always what you want to hear.